Are these Newcastle casino sites safe for UK players in 2026?
Yes, as long as they are licensed by the UKGC. Look for the license number at the bottom of the page. Any site we recommend here is fully regulated. You are protected by the UK’s strict gambling laws. If you have a dispute, you can go to the Gambling Commission or the Independent Betting Adjudication Service.

How do I know if a slot is high or low variance?
You can usually find a “Volatility” rating in the game’s info section. If it’s not there, Google it. High variance means you can go a long time without a win, but when you win, it’s big. Low variance means you get small wins frequently. It’s like betting on a 50/1 shot versus a 1/2 favourite. Choose your poison.
